What you do day-to-day: · Prompt daily attendance at assigned work location. · Clean and maintain shop. · Provide excellent service with a smile to customers. · Daily repairs of equipment at our shop or on-site related to our industry which include, but are not limited to, carpet extractors, automatic scrubbers, vacuums, restoration and remediation equipment. · Install, repair and maintain towel, tissue, soap, sanitizer and chemical dispensing equipment on site. · Maintain and repair laundry, ware-wash and other kitchen-related dispensing equipment on site. · Unload and load equipment off/on trucks; lift freight and other objects of various shapes, sizes and weights (up to 50 lbs. frequently and greater than 75 lbs. occasionally); safely operate heavy equipment; safely climb in and out of cab and trailer; safely walk and stand for extended periods of time on various surfaces that may be uneven or slippery and safely walk, reach (including above your head), bend, climb, push, pull, twist, squat & kneel as necessary to perform the job duties. · Able to push/pull 2650 lbs. using mechanical aids such as hand trucks, hydraulic lifts, and barrel dollies. · Utilize computers for communication and inventory management. · Perform other duties as assigned. Requirements: Requirements: · Possess and maintain a valid driver's license. · Mechanical and electrical experience. · Be a licensed driver for at least 3 years. · High School diploma, GED, or equivalent combination of work and educational experience. · Must be able to read, write and speak English. The ability to communicate in Spanish is a plus. · Basic math skills a must. · Ability to work both independently and in a team environment. · Demonstrate the ability to communicate with vendors and customers · Excellent problem-solving skills This position will report directly to the Director of Service and Retail. This position is part-time with around 24 flexible hours per week. The pay range is $22-$27.50 per hour depending on experience level. Please provide your resume with references.
